The average bus between Seaford and London Victoria Station takes 4h 20m and the fastest bus takes 3h 54m. There is a bus service every few hours from Seaford to London Victoria Station. The journey time may be longer on weekends and holidays; use the search form on this page to search for a specific travel date.
Buses run hourly between Seaford and London Victoria Station. The earliest departure is at 1:13 AM at night, and the last departure from Seaford is at 9:56 PM which arrives into London Victoria Station at 1:50 AM. All services require a transfer at Old Steine and take an average of 4h 20m. The schedules shown below are for the next available departures.

No, there is no direct bus from Seaford to London Victoria Station. However, there are services departing from Seaford station and arriving at London Victoria Station station via London Victoria Coach Station Arrivals station.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 4h 20m.
Seaford to London Victoria Station bus services, operated by Brighton & Hove, depart from Old Steine station.
Seaford to London Victoria Station bus services, operated by Brighton & Hove, arrive at London Victoria Coach Station Arrivals.
The distance between Seaford and London Victoria Station is 82.4 km. The road distance is 154 km.
National Express operates a bus from Old Steine to London Victoria Coach Station Arrivals every 30 minutes. Tickets cost £16–40 and the journey takes 3h 25m.
